Output e896314a3a6648a9523a9ecffb97077141923561bd782b3722f746c5f42a5577:0

value
1008286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3285dc6d16144c58b95422f0b79699cd8c106c5 OP_EQUAL
address
3KUv3ejdR1mJrzcnNfGb31qLidvbAQQvbq
transaction
e896314a3a6648a9523a9ecffb97077141923561bd782b3722f746c5f42a5577